Strategic Limitations and Design Considerations
Despite its versatility, there are scenarios where the School Girl with Bag Kawaii Clipart requires careful handling. In minimalist branding or highly corporate environments, the playful nature of the style might clash with a serious tone. It is less suitable for projects demanding strict professionalism, such as legal documents or high-end luxury packaging, where a more abstract or refined graphic design asset would be appropriate. Additionally, designers must be cautious when placing this image on complex backgrounds. The detailed lines of the bag and the character's features can get lost if the contrast is insufficient. Always test the asset on both light and dark backgrounds to ensure visibility.
Readability is another factor. If this clipart is used alongside typography, ensure the font choice complements the rounded, soft nature of the illustration. Pairing it with a heavy, aggressive display font might create visual dissonance, whereas a rounded sans-serif or a gentle handwritten font often creates a harmonious balance. For web design, ensure the file size is optimized to prevent slow loading times, even though the source files are high quality. Remember, the goal is to enhance the user experience, not detract from it with sluggish performance.
Practical Designer Notes for Commercial Use
Before finalizing any client project with this asset, I recommend a rigorous testing phase. First, convert the SVG design to black and white to check its integrity without color reliance; a strong illustration should hold up in monochrome. Second, inspect the PNG design file closely for any stray pixels or rough edges around the transparency mask, which can look unprofessional in print. Third, preview the image at various sizes—from a tiny favicon to a large banner—to confirm that details like the straps of the bag remain distinct.
It is also essential to verify the licensing terms. While this is a commercial design asset, always confirm the specific rights regarding commercial license usage, especially if you plan to sell the final product on a creative marketplace or use it for a client's trademarked logo. Most assets like this are intended for use in end products (like shirts or mugs) rather than being resold as standalone digital files. Finally, consider the file formats provided. Having access to EPS and JPG alongside PNG and SVG ensures you are covered for both vector-based printing and raster-based web applications.
